Anti-peptide antibodies are proteins produced by the immune system that specifically target and bind to peptide fragments. While the term "anti-peptide antibodies" can encompass a broad range of immune responses, in the context of medical diagnostics and research, it most prominently refers to anti-cyclic citrullinated peptide (anti-CCP) antibodies. These antibodies are significant biomarkers, particularly for the diagnosis and prognosis of rheumatoid arthritis (RA). Understanding anti-peptide antibodies involves recognizing their role in autoimmune diseases, their detection methods, and their implications for patient care and scientific investigation.
#### The Significance of Anti-CCP Antibodies in Rheumatoid Arthritis

Their presence is a highly specific indicator of RA, helping to differentiate it from other forms of arthritis.
The anti-CCP test, also known as the CCP antibody test, measures the levels of these antibodies in the blood. A positive result, especially when combined with clinical signs and symptoms, strongly suggests RA. Furthermore, elevated anti-CCP antibody levels can be associated with more aggressive disease progression and a poorer prognosis, indicating a greater likelihood of joint erosion and disability. This information is crucial for guiding treatment strategies and managing patient expectations.

#### Types and Detection of Anti-Peptide Antibodies
While anti-CCP antibodies are the most clinically relevant "anti-peptide antibodies" for RA diagnosis, the concept extends to antibodies targeting other peptides. For instance, anti-deamidated gliadin peptide (anti-DGP) antibodies are used in screening for celiac disease, another autoimmune disorder that affects the small intestine. These antibodies target peptides derived from gliadin, a protein found in gluten.ANTICORPS ANTI PEPTIDES CITRULLINES
The detection of anti-peptide antibodies typically involves immunoassay techniques, such as Enzyme-Linked Immunosorbent Assay (ELISA). For anti-CCP antibodies, specific assays like the Fortress Anti-cyclic citrullinated peptide antibody test are used. These tests quantify the amount of anti-CCP antibodies in a patient's serum or plasma. It's important to note that while anti-CCP antibodies are highly specific for RA, they are not perfectly sensitive; some individuals with RA may have negative anti-CCP tests. Conversely, a positive anti-CCP test without other signs of RA might warrant further investigation or monitoring.
When evaluating these results, it's essential to consider them in the broader clinical context, including symptoms, physical examination findings, and other laboratory tests such as rheumatoid factor (RF).
